Frequently asked questions about accommodations in Aboyne

  • What outdoor activities can visitors enjoy in and around Aboyne?

    Aboyne is a great place for outdoor activities, you can go hiking, cycling, fishing, or even try your hand at kayaking on Loch Aboyne. In the winter, there's cross-country skiing and snowshoeing in the nearby Cairngorms National Park.
  • When is the ideal time to plan a trip to Aboyne?

    The best time to visit Aboyne is in the summer, when the weather is warm and sunny. It's also lovely in autumn when the leaves change colour. Spring can be a bit unpredictable weather-wise, but it's a beautiful time to see the wildflowers.
  • What are the best walking or cycling routes in Aboyne?

    The Deeside Way is a popular walking and cycling route that runs along the River Dee. There are also some lovely walks around Lochnagar and the Aboyne Castle Gardens. For more challenging cycling routes, head up into the Cairngorms.
  • What nearby towns or cities can be explored from Aboyne?

    You're within easy reach of Aberdeen, a vibrant city with lots to offer. Ballater is a charming village just a short drive away, and Braemar is a bit further but worth a visit for its stunning scenery and traditional Highland Games.
  • What amenities can travelers expect from accommodations in Aboyne?

    Aboyne has a good range of accommodation options, from cosy bed and breakfasts to comfortable hotels. Many places offer Wi-Fi, parking, and breakfast, and some even have restaurants or bars. You'll find something to suit every budget.
